Big junior kick off and 'kit day' incoming!
Mark Friday 19 April in your diaries. Why? As that's the first big Friday of the season on Twickenham Green.

Training and Boerewurst
If there's one person in and around Twickenham CC who has enjoyed the weather in the last few weeks, it's the TCC groundsman, Nigel Gordon. The Green is looking lush, the square is looking decent and indeed with a fair wind (and we mean that literally - a few breezy days would really help) we should be all stations go for the first Big Friday night of 2024.

What does that mean exactly? Well, the TCC junior sides from the U9s upwards will be training whilst everyone will hopefully be eating, drinking and being merry. Indeed, Eugene Berger has been looking forward to getting back to preparing Boere Burgers and plenty more for months on end.

TCC Kit Day
Friday 19 April is also officially TCC 'Kit Day'. If you've paid your annual subscriptions then you can come to the Green on Friday night (from 19h) and pick up your brand spanking new playing shirt. That applies both to juniors and indeed seniors.

If you're not sure whether you've paid (!), then do simply ping Eugene or Dan a line and they'll point you in the right direction.
